ETFs are traded on the stock exchange (ASX) and offer broad exposure to the Australian share market, international markets, and different sectors.Here are the highlights: VOO, VOOV, and VOOG are all popular index funds from Vanguard. VOO tracks the S&P 500 Index. VOOV tracks the S&P 500 Value Index. VOOG tracks the S&P 500 Growth Index. That is, VOOV is roughly half of VOO, and VOOG is the other half. Get our overall rating based on a fundamental assessment of the pillars below. Start a 7-Day Free Trial …VWINX is a balanced fund from Vanguard. It holds a conservative (low-risk) allocation of about 40% stocks and 60% bonds. VWINX may be the right choice for long-term investors with a somewhat low tolerance for risk or retired investors looking for both income and growth. The expense ratio for VWINX is 0.23%.
